我今天在 blogdown/netlify 支持的网站上添加了几篇博文:
https://github.com/brainstorm/brainblog/blob/master/content/brainstorm/2018-03-12-umccr-arteria.md
https://github.com/brainstorm/brainblog/blob/master/content/brainstorm/2018-03-13-umccr-pcgr.md
虽然他们在 R-Studio 上成功渲染/预览:
推送/部署后,这两个博文不会显示在 Netlify 托管的站点上(请参阅下面的部署日志)。*即使是手动部署触发(启用清除缓存复选框),也无法相应地更新索引页面以显示两个新帖子:
从 Netlify 的角度来看,这是一个成功的部署,以及之前来自 github 的所有推送,据我从他们的 Web 控制台中可以看到:
下午 4:17:37:构建准备开始 下午 4:17:39:获取缓存的依赖项 下午 4:17:39:开始下载 65.2MB 的缓存 4:17:39 PM:625.456927ms 完成下载缓存 4:17:39 PM:开始提取缓存 4:17:40 PM:在 1.126872353s 内完成提取缓存 下午 4:17:41:在 1.869794305 秒内完成获取缓存 下午 4:17:41:开始为构建准备 repo 下午 4:17:41:准备 Git 参考 refs/heads/master 下午 4:17:42:找到 netlify.toml。覆盖站点配置 下午 4:17:42:检测到不同的构建命令,将使用 toml 文件中指定的命令:'HUGO_BASEURL='https://blogs.nopcode.org/brainstorm'hugo' 与站点中的 'hugo' 下午 4:17:42:开始构建脚本 下午 4:17:42:安装依赖项 4:17:43 PM:开始恢复缓存节点版本 4:17:45 PM:完成恢复缓存节点版本 下午 4:17:46:v8.10.0 已经安装。 下午 4:17:47:现在使用节点 v8.10.0 (npm v5.6.0) 下午 4:17:47:尝试 ruby 版本 2.4.3,从 .ruby-version 文件中读取 下午 4:17:48:使用 ruby 版本 2.4.3 下午 4:17:48:使用 PHP 5.6 版 下午 4:17:48:安装 Hugo 0.37.1 下午 4:17:50:安装缺少的命令 下午 4:17:50:执行用户命令:HUGO_BASEURL='https://blogs.nopcode.org/brainstorm' hugo 下午 4:17:50:建筑工地…… 下午 4 点 17 分 50 秒: 下午 4 点 17 分 50 秒:| CN 下午 4:17:50:+-----------------+-----+ 下午 4:17:50:页面 | 221 下午 4:17:50:分页器页面 | 0 下午 4:17:51:非页面文件 | 0 下午 4:17:51:静态文件 | 45 下午 4:17:51:处理后的图像 | 0 下午 4:17:51:别名 | 0 下午 4:17:51:站点地图 | 1 下午 4:17:51:清洁 | 0 下午 4:17:51:总计 283 毫秒 下午 4:17:51:缓存工件 4:17:51 PM:开始保存 pip 缓存 下午 4:17:51:完成保存 pip 缓存 4:17:51 PM:开始保存 emacs cask 依赖项 4:17:51 PM:完成保存 emacs cask 依赖项 4:17:51 PM:开始保存 Maven 依赖项 4:17:51 PM:已完成保存 maven 依赖项 下午 4:17:51:开始保存启动依赖项 4:17:51 PM:完成保存启动依赖项 4:17:51 PM:构建脚本成功 下午 4:17:51:开始从“公共”部署站点 下午 4:17:58:开始后期处理 下午 4:18:07:在 28.354802492 秒内完成处理构建请求 下午 4:18:12:后期处理完成 下午 4:18:12:网站上线
在 Netlify 的辩护中,这可能是 baseUrl问题尚未完全解决的症状,正如我在之前的问题中指出的那样......非常欢迎任何提示。